Amargosa Conservancy’s push to withdraw 308,890 acres near Ash Meadows advances; public meeting scheduled
Summary
Board members reported support for an Amargosa Conservancy-led effort to pursue a federal mineral withdrawal protecting lands around Ash Meadows National Wildlife Refuge; a public meeting in Amargosa Valley was announced and a Conservancy speaker said the current step provides at least two years of protection while the BLM environmental review is
Board members and public commenters discussed the Amargosa Conservancy’s effort to have roughly 308,890 acres of public land in the Amargosa Valley and around Ash Meadows included in a federal mineral withdrawal.
